Henan Mine Manufacturing ZJJB Cleanroom Explosion-Proof Crane

Henan Mine's clean explosion-proof crane meets the requirements of new production processes by offering automated, clean, and explosion-proof functionality. Designed for semiconductor material workshops, it features a dust-free environment with Class 4 air cleanliness (equivalent to Class 7 per national standards), meaning no more than 10,000 particles of 0.1μm in size per cubic meter. Additionally, the workshop contains flammable and explosive gases, necessitating the crane's explosion-proof rating of dIICT4.

Advantages of the ZJJB Clean Explosion-Proof Crane Manufactured by Henan Mine

The crane employs computerized automatic control from a central control room, enabling it to automatically navigate pre-set work routes between locations such as the reduction furnace platform, cleaning platform, transfer platform, and silicon rod removal tools.
The travel mechanisms for both the main and trolley cars employ laser barcode positioning. The trolley's laser barcode reader is mounted on the trolley itself, while the barcode strip is installed on the web of the main car's main beam. The main car's positioning laser reader is mounted on the end beam, with the barcode strip installed on the U-shaped trough that collects powder residue.
The crane features lightweight, maintenance-free design with extensive use of anti-static, wear-resistant, and corrosion-resistant materials. Wheels are constructed from stainless steel, with stainless steel channels installed on both sides of the track. The reducer employs a fully enclosed, high-seal design ensuring zero oil leakage contamination. It utilizes a high-protection-rated, fanless explosion-proof m.otor, and the double-sealed brake effectively prevents the leakage of contamination particles generated by transmission wear within the motor
The main crane wheel sets feature fully enclosed designs with stainless steel wheels. Other components undergo high-grade rustproof surface treatment to prevent metal corrosion contamination, while self-lubricating, fully sealed bearings eliminate lubrication pollution.

Features of the ZJJB Clean Explosion-Proof Crane Manufactured by Henan Mine

Automatic Operation Mode:
When on-site personnel require lifting operations, they manually hook the lifting device using an explosion-proof remote controller. After completion, they select the corresponding function via the explosion-proof remote controller. Upon confirmation of operational key points by on-site operators using explosion-proof remote controllers, the crane automatically travels to the exact position directly above the target location along a pre-set path. It then lifts the restoration furnace or unloading tool. After completing the action, an audible and visual alarm signals the start of operation. After the operator confirms critical movement points via the explosion-proof remote, the crane automatically navigates its pre-programmed path to position directly above the target location. It then lifts the regenerator or unloads the rod tool. Upon completion, an alarm signals the task's finish. During operation, pausing can be initiated if issues arise. Once resolved, pressing the “Continue” button resumes the process. In case of an emergency fault, press the emergency stop button on the remote control to halt the equipment immediately and prevent further issues.
Manual Operation Mode
Rotate the selector switch on the explosion-proof control cabinet to the “Manual” control mode. On-site personnel can then operate the crane manually using explosion-proof buttons, controlling each mechanism individually. Remote control and handle control are mutually exclusive; only one control method can be active at a time.

Can your cleanroom explosion-proof cranes meet the ISO Class 7 cleanliness requirements of our workshop? Will they generate dust that could contaminate products?
Professional Answer: Absolutely! Our clean explosion-proof cranes are designed to ISO 5-8 cleanliness standards. For ISO 7 workshops, we implement targeted optimizations: First, all air-contacting components use 304 stainless steel with electropolished surfaces, eliminating any uneven surfaces or dead corners where dust or bacteria could accumulate. Second, the entire unit features a fully sealed structure. Lubricants in the motor and reducer will not leak, and dust covers are installed on the operating mechanisms to prevent dust generation. Third, wheels utilize silent self-lubricating bearings, ensuring low operational noise (≤65dB) and preventing metal dust generation from friction.
What is the explosion-proof rating of your cranes? Can they adapt to our workshop's combustible dust environment?
Professional Answer: Our cleanroom explosion-proof cranes can be customized to your environment's explosion-proof rating. Common options include ExdⅡBT4 (suitable for most combustible gas/vapor environments) and ExdⅡCT4 (suitable for high-risk environments like hydrogen or acetylene). For combustible dust environments, we also offer custom dust explosion-proof models (DIPA21 T135℃), fully meeting your requirements.
Does equipment maintenance compromise the clean environment? Is maintenance difficult?
Expert Answer: We've anticipated this concern for our customers. Maintenance does not compromise the clean environment and is straightforward. First, our equipment is designed with “maintenance-free” functionality in mind. Core components (motors, reducers) feature sealed, self-lubricating designs. Under normal operation, only two routine inspections per year are required without disassembling the equipment. Second, maintenance employs dedicated clean tools and protective measures—such as dust-proof tool kits and disposable protective mats—to prevent dust generation during servicing. Finally, our field engineers undergo cleanroom operation training and strictly adhere to your workshop's cleanliness protocols during on-site maintenance, ensuring thorough cleanup afterward.
